To the sales leads: negotiations on the Harrowgate Park premises have entered a second round. Velmora Estates has proposed a five-year extension with a stepped rent increase, which we consider above market benchmarks for the district. Finance has modelled three counter-scenarios, and Operations has confirmed the relocation fallback remains viable through spring. Please treat all figures as provisional until the counter-offer is tabled. The confidential business note below sets out our negotiating position.

management briefing: Only 33 of the 205 pilot accounts renewed Kasath, so a churn review is set for October 17. Weniusek Logistics is in early talks to buy Holethax Freight for about $345.6 million.

Action item (P2): The Coinwharf converter was rounding half-cents inconsistently between the quote and settlement paths, so totals drifted by a few cents per batch — annoying, but also a tamper-detection headache for you folks, since mismatched ledgers look like manipulation. We're standardizing on banker's rounding in the Tallybrook library. Please review the diff for audit-log implications. Full incident notes and the rounding spec live on the internal page.

operations page: https://confluence.zemvarlabs.internal/projects/display/browse/display/8963

Subject: Memtrace cut-over complete

Team,

Cut-over to Memtrace v2 for GPU memory profiling finished last night. Old v1 agents are disabled; any tickets referencing v1 dashboards should be closed as resolved-by-migration. Sampling overhead is now under 2% and allocation traces include kernel names. Known gap: profiles older than 30 days were not migrated. Point customers at the v2 docs for setup questions. For reference when troubleshooting, the agent now runs with the following configuration.

settings of bagaf-bawip:
[aldax]
port = 5000
region = south-4
host = aldax.brasklabs.corp
team = brivan
timeout_ms = 2000
retries = 2

Welcome to the SudsStack rotation! The laundry-locker access flow is the thing that pages most often. Users scan a code, the access service mints a short-lived token, and the locker pops open. When the token service loses its lease on the credentials vault, lockers stop opening building-wide — you'll know because the Birchlane site lights up the dashboard. Restart the token service first; if it can't reacquire the lease, the vault needs manual unsealing. Unseal it with the recovery passphrase below.

unlock words, bawef-kahap: sorax-sorir-quenys-aldok